Night Clubs I Have Tried in Cebu
Since both of us are a little bit outgoing, we would like to share here the night clubs we usually visit everytime my partner is in Cebu.
Alchology – My first ever bar try in Cebu. Located in Mango Square along General Maxilom Avenue. For entrance fee just prepare P100 for the regulars and P250 for vip’s during events they double or sometimes triple the fee depending on their guest. Beware because the people here are wild, you can see girls and boys drunk dancing on the table. Drinks is affordable not sure about the food. Trendy music, for me the strobes is a little bit over and “no dress code at all”. Alchology is the latest bar that closes, they are open from 10:00pm till 6:00am.
Barcode – It is a 2 storey place located in M. Cuenco Ave in Banilad, its a typical night club with good music, the people here are well dressed, drinks is still affordable and the crowd is also wild. No entrance fee. Beer pong is available outside. The only problem here is the place is very small so it is really crowded.
Distillery – I was surprised when i visited this bar since in Manila its a sports bar. In Cebu this is like Barcode a 2 storey and people are crazy dancing while dj’s play the music. They also offer an extensive collection of whiskies, international beers and premium spirits.
Formo – This is one of my favorite place to go whenever i want to hear different types of music. They have retro music, house, jazz, acoustic and many more depending on the day you visit them, my favorite is Retro Rewind Saturdays. They also serve lunch from 11:00 am to 2:00 pm
These are just some of the bars we usually go everytime we have free time on weekends. There’s a lot of bars in Cebu, Cebuanos are really outgoing, they are happy people and always fun to be with.

Resort Tour in Cebu

My Resort Tour

Cebu is also popular as a perfect getaway place because of its 5 star resorts. Here are some of the resorts I’ve visited during my stay in Cebu.

Plantation Bay Resort and Spa – We didn’t actually check in here but if you want to experience a free tour in the resort you can dine in any of their restaurants and take a glimpse of how fascinating this resort is. I toured my clients here and i brought them in Kilimanjaro Kafe they offer International and Filipino favorites. Me and my partner also went here together with 2 of our friends in one of his visits in Cebu. They have 5 restaurants that offers different kinds of cuisine including Fiji Restaurant (seafood and asian), Palermo (spanish, italian and us), Alien Abduction (ice cream parlor and bar during night) and Savannah Grill (fast food and five star flair). Room rate starts from P10,000.00-P12,000.00 per night.
Crimson Resort and Spa – This is my favorite resort in Cebu, this place is really beautiful. The ambience is peaceful and this is a perfect place for getaway from a busy life in the city. I was really captivated by the view of their infinity pool located in the center of the resort. Every morning they will give you fresh flowers together with the schedule of the activities in that particular day. If youre a guest you can join in all the activities for free including water zumba, water games and more. Room rates start from P7,000.00 – P22,000.00 per night good for 2 adults and 2 children 12 years below, breakfast buffet, a massage and cocktail drinks from the Azure Beach Club.
Portofino Beach Resort – This resort is like a public type of resort wherein you can just rent table or cottage for your whole day stay. I remember going here in one of their events, a beach party during holy week. People are just partying all over the area while the loud music plays. They have different ocean adventures here like island hoping, jet ski, underwater walk and more which i heard is quite pricey (not sure of their price). For visitors who wants to stay for overnight they have rooms available prices start from P3000.00 – P4500.00.

Other 5 star resorts are really expensive for a regular employee like us, thanks to my company for giving me the opportunity to stay in some of these resorts. Well known resorts also include Shangri la Mactan, Movenpick Hotel Mactan Island, Hilton Cebu Resort and Spa and many more.

Living in Cebu

Working in sales for almost eight years brought me into different places that i never thought i would go or sometimes places that i will stay (one year, the shortest). Back in 2013 i was assigned in Cebu, i stayed there for almost one year and two months, if you are from Manila, you won’t definitely miss the city since Cebu has everything Manila has to offer. From nightlife, restaurants and even malls. When I landed Cebu believe me, i really don’t know where will I go, I don’t have relatives nor friends there just counterparts (thats how we call our workmates). My counterpart fetched me at the airport and brought me to that not so expensive inn located at Escario street besides Bo’s coffee the Cebuview Tourist Innif i may remember I paid less than P1000 per night and i stayed there for 3 days  before I was able to look for my permanent place to stay while I’m in Cebu. I stayed in a studio type pad located at Forest Hills, Banawa, its a subdivision near the city proper. Kuya Paul, my landlord was so generous that he offered me the pad half of its original price since i told him Im alone but planning to look for roommate to atleast save for the rent. In the first 3 months he told me that my rent would be P3000 per month but on the 4th month wether I’m alone or has a roommate the rent would be P6000 per month. At first, since my car havent been arriving yet from Manila I had hard time going out of the village, my house is like 10 minute walk from the main road but you can actually take habal-habal, a motorcycle serving as a public vehicle within the village, it’s P10 per ride. Usually habal habal drivers stay up to around 12 in the midnight, so whenever I want to go for a nightout I just text my friend habal habal driver and he will fetch me from the house and he’ll bring me to the main road so it’s P20 already. From the main road you can easily take a cab going to different bars and restaurants  in the city.
